The Zero Balance Supervisor is responsible for leading and overseeing Zero Balance. Reviews operations focused on identifying and recovering hospital claims that have been deemed “zero balance” and closed by client hospitals. This role requires deep knowledge of hospital reimbursement, coding, and payer behavior, as well as the ability to identify recovery opportunities across large, complex claim inventories. The Supervisor serves as both a people leader and a subject matter expert, ensuring operational excellence, client satisfaction, and measurable financial results.
Key Responsibilities- Provide daily supervision, coaching, and support to assigned Zero Balance team members.
- Manage the full employee lifecycle, including hiring, onboarding, training, performance management, and corrective action.
- Prepare and deliver performance evaluations and account reviews in partnership with Department Leadership.
- Train and mentor staff, including new hires, with a focus on accuracy, payer strategy, and zero balance recovery best practices.
- Perform quality control reviews to ensure due diligence, compliance, and workflow adherence.
- Identify and pursue recovery opportunities within large inventories of zero balance hospital claims.
- Analyze and evaluate claim payments using Enable Comp proprietary systems, tools, and payer documentation to determine compliance with contractual reimbursement.
- Prepare and submit initial bill packets and appeal letters using Enable Comp systems and tools.
- Conduct timely and thorough follow‑up with insurance companies to drive correct reimbursement.
- Research, request, and compile medical records, implant invoices, and other supporting documentation required for claim resolution.
- Apply coding knowledge (CPT, ICD‑10, modifiers) to support claim accuracy, appeal success, and recovery strategy.
- Serve as the primary escalation point for team members issues related to access and roadblocks impacting claim resolution.
- Manage internal coordination, communication, and messaging related to external client requests and reported issues.
- Facilitate internal meetings to address client concerns, process improvements, and operational challenges.
- Communicate directly with clients regarding system access, documentation requests, payment research, training coordination, and related topics.
- Partner with Managers to prioritize daily work and ensure alignment with operational goals.
- Collaborate with Data Analytics to research and resolve claim, payment, and data import issues.
- Work closely with Data and Product teams to investigate calculation issues and support special projects.
- Support departmental and enterprise operational initiatives through cross‑team collaboration.
